When Immediate Dental Care Is Needed

Emergency dentistry provides quick care for urgent dental problems that require immediate attention. These issues may include severe pain, bleeding, damaged teeth, or injuries to the gums that cannot wait for a regular dental visit. The main goal is to reduce discomfort, treat infections, and help protect teeth from further damage. Emergency dental care can help with many problems, including a painful toothache that affects your daily life or a knocked-out tooth after an accident.

How We Handle Urgent Dental Concerns

Our team focuses on providing a calm atmosphere to help you feel more comfortable while we assess the situation.

  • The first step usually involves a quick physical exam and, if needed, an X-ray to see what is happening below the gum line.
  • Our dentist will then explain the cause of your discomfort and discuss the different ways we can support your recovery.
  • If you require immediate work, such as a temporary filling or stabilizing a loose tooth, we provide emergency dentistry near you in a professional environment.
  • We focus on the most urgent problem first to help reduce your symptoms and protect your oral health.
    Once the immediate issue is handled, we provide clear instructions for home care or schedule a follow-up visit to complete the treatment.

Frequently Asked Questions's

What should I do if a tooth is knocked out?

You should keep the tooth moist in a container of milk and visit a dental professional as soon as possible.

How do I know if my toothache is an emergency?

If your tooth pain is severe enough to interfere with sleep or is accompanied by facial swelling, you should seek urgent care.

Is a chipped tooth always considered a dental emergency?

While a small chip may not be urgent, any damage that causes pain or has sharp edges should be looked at by a dentist soon.

What can I do to manage dental pain before my appointment?

Applying a cold compress to the outside of your cheek may help reduce swelling and discomfort until our team can see you.
